
Florida Track and Field Prepares for NCAA Indoor Championships
Thursday, March 12, 2026 | Track and Field
The Gators return to Fayetteville, Ark. for their final showing of the indoor season
GAINESVILLE, Fla. – Select Florida Gators from the men's and women's track and field teams will make their final appearance for the indoor season this week as they travel back to Fayetteville, Ark. to compete at the NCAA Indoor Track and Field Championships. The two day meet will run from March 13-14, with events beginning at noon ET both Friday and Saturday.

LAST TIME OUT
The Florida women's track and field program claimed their most recent conference title at the 2026 SEC Indoor Track and Field Championships. The conference crown marks head coach Mike Holloway's 19th overall, and the first women's indoor title since 2014.
The women rose victorious with 77 total team points, claiming six podium marks overall, as Florida's men tallied 58 points to finish fourth overall with a total of five podium finishes on the weekend.
WHO IS COMPETING
The Gators will send 22 athletes (nine men, 13 women) to represent the Orange and Blue at the NCAA championship. Meet information and Gator entries are displayed below in time order.
